College of Southern Nevada is located in Las Vegas, NV.

In the most recent year for which we have data, 82 precision metal working degrees were awarded at College of Southern Nevada.

Online Class Availability at College of Southern Nevada

Online coursework is an option at College of Southern Nevada. Among 28,313 students, 8,374 (30%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 9,748 (34%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

The following sections describe the composition of Precision Metal Working graduates at College of Southern Nevada, by degree type.

Looking at the program as a whole, Precision Metal Working graduates at College of Southern Nevada are 2% women (2) and 98% men (80).

Precision Metal Working Associate’s Program at College of Southern Nevada

Among the 10 associate’s precision metal working graduates at College of Southern Nevada, 0% were women (0) and 100% were men (10).
